My Fitbit doesn't have the correct personal best listed. Is there a way to update this with the correct information? Is there something I should do to ensure the next time I beat my personal best, it's accurately reflected?

If your profile is not reflecting your correct personal best, I would recommend logging out of your account and trying to log  back in. Make sure you're using the same email address and password and that you're logging back in and not creating a new account. After that, see if your personal best shows accurately. If it doesn't, please attach a screenshot of what it appears to be your personal best and another one of the day where you made more steps/distance/burned more calories to see what could be causing this.
